Abstract
1 min read
A little light release: Temporarily blocked ("caged") dG nucleosides that can be incorporated into oligodeoxynucleotides are presented (see figure). Their hydrogen-bond-recognition site is inaccessible in the inactive form; this prevents, for example, the formation of secondary structures. Light can trigger the release of the unmodified oligonucleotide and thus induce correct folding.
